Streamlined Apartment Clearance in Poole Town Centre

Clearing numerous apartments in central Poole requires careful planning.

Challenges may include:

Restricted Parking

Many developments have limited loading access.

Lift Restrictions

Some apartment buildings impose limitations on lift usage during removals.

Secure Entry Systems

Access arrangements may need to be coordinated in advance.

Communal Areas

Extra caution is essential when moving furniture through shared spaces.

Time Restrictions

Certain apartment blocks enforce management company regulations regarding removals.

Our team is experienced in navigating apartment developments throughout Poole and understands these specific requirements.
